<p>The man who brought us Rebecca Black and <a href="http://gawker.com/5817258/the-guy-who-brought-you-rebecca-black-has-a-brand-new-act">tried to bring us someone named Lexi St. George</a> is back with a new aspiring pop star, and this time, she&#8217;s only ten years old. Her name is Madison Bray, and she might be the most annoying product of Ark Music Factory yet.</p>
<p>What could be more annoying than Rebecca Black, you ask? Tons of stuff. You see, despite her musical faults, Rebecca Black has a certain sweetness to her. She seems like a nice kid. She&#8217;s friendly and punctual, and she probably listens to her parents. This Madison Bray person just reminds me why I was never terribly into babysitting.</p>
<p>Songwriters Pato and Clarence Jay have forgone the random rap bridge for this song, instead opting to infuse the uber-suburban playground setting with a somewhat hip-hop/R&amp;B-ish flavor. The oft-repeated word &#8220;swag,&#8221; for instance, comes from hip-hop and is used to mean a lot of things. Cool, sexy, tricked out, what have you. It&#8217;s been around as a term for a while, but it really blew up when Odd Future began their depressingly predictable ascent to fame. I&#8217;m uncomfortable just mentioning the name &#8220;Odd Future&#8221; in a blog post about a ten-year-old girl, because their music is probably the least appropriate for children anything can get and still be legal.</p>
<p>Over the course of the video, Bray addresses haters who think she&#8217;s only nine (she&#8217;s ten, dammit!), exchanges tough looks with other kids on the playground (aw), practices her bitch face, and&#8230;did she just reference her <em>Beamer</em>? What is it with the Ark Music Factory and underage driving? The line &#8220;no more hating&#8221; could carry an anti-bullying message, but I get the feeling this kid spends her days passing mean notes and thinking up new ways to humiliate the nerdy fat girl.</p>
<p>Which is all to say&#8230;I think this video has serious viral potential. Who could resist clicking on a thing this loathsome?!

			<content:encoded><![CDATA[<p><img class="alignleft size-medium wp-image-349465" title="jan-2-ashlyn" src="http://cdn.crushable.com/files/2011/02/jan-2-ashlyn1-280x184.jpg" alt="" width="280" height="184" /><a href="http://www.postsecret.com/">Post Secret</a> has long been the place to go if you&#8217;re feeling emo or depressed and want to read someone else&#8217;s anonymous cry for attention. &#8220;<a href="http://www.postcardsfromsplitsville.com/">Postcards from Splitsville</a>&#8221; is being touted as a site that&#8217;s like <a href="http://www.huffingtonpost.com/2011/02/01/divorce-postcards_n_815635.html#s232231">Post Secret, but for kids of divorce.</a> Created by <strong>Kara Bishop</strong>, it&#8217;s a place where &#8220;children can share their divorce-related feelings anonymously and parents can get a new perspective on how this life-changing experience impacts their children’s lives. &#8221;</p>
<p>Except that unlike Post Secret, which is arty and schadenfreude-y and sometimes even funny, Postcards From Splitsville is deeply unsettling, and raises some questions of authenticity. Like: How are these kids &#8220;anonymously&#8221; mailing in their watercolors to this site?</p>
<p>Commenters on Huffington Post seem to have <a href="http://www.huffingtonpost.com/social/MzSally/divorce-postcards_n_815635_75957659.html">already caught on</a> that the cards on the site are mainly by adults, but that still doesn&#8217;t change (and maybe even makes worse) the distressing quality of the pictures.</p>
<p>We don&#8217;t have anything really snarky to say about these postcards. 			<content:encoded><![CDATA[<p>I find this hard to believe! The five past Children&#8217;s Laureates were asked to <a href="http://www.independent.co.uk/arts-entertainment/books/news/forget-hogwarts-vintage-is-the-best-childrens-read-say-laureates-1675187.html">hand-pick</a> their &#8220;favorite ever&#8221; books, and neither <b>Harry Potter</b> or anything <b>Narnia</b> were on the list. Hello? I can&#8217;t imagine a list of children&#8217;s books without either of these series, can you? However, I do appreciate that they are trying to bring to the forefront classic books that deserve our attention. Here are their picks:</p>
<p><strong>Michael Morpurgo</strong> chose Five Go to Smuggler&#8217;s Top by Enid Blyton (1945).</p>
<p>Morpurgo reveals his love of the classics in his choice featuring Julian, Dick, Anne, George and their dog Timmy. Other stories on his list date as far back as 1838 to Charles Dickens&#8217; Oliver Twist, Just So stories by Rudyard Kipling from 1902 and Edward Lear&#8217;s A Book of Nonsense (1846).</p>
<p><strong>Anne Fine chose Just William by Richmal Crompton (1922)</strong>.</p>
<p>The 39 William stories, about a mischievous 11-year-old schoolboy and his friends sold over 12 million copies in Britain alone. Ironically, William was originally created for grown-ups.</p>
<p><strong>Michael Rosen chose Clown by Quentin Blake (1995)</strong>.</p>
<p>Blake created a wordless book that was a &#8220;silent film between book covers&#8221; when it was published. The story involves a bin full of old toys, from which emerges a toy clown that comes to life.</p>
<p><strong>Jacqueline Wilson chose The Railway Children by E. Nesbit (1906)</strong>.</p>
<p>The story of a family who move near the railway after the father is imprisoned as a result of being falsely accused of selling state secrets.</p>
<p>Wilson also lists Mary Poppins among her favourites.</p>
<p><strong>Quentin Blake chose Rose Blanche by Ian McEwan and Roberto Innocenti (1985)</strong>.</p>
<p>McEwan collaborated with Italian illustrator Innocenti to create the story of Rose, a girl named after a group of young German anti-war protesters. </p>

<blockquote><p>The Children&#8217;s Voice campaign is run by CHLG. It campaigns for child rights across Europe, particularly in Eastern Europe where over a million children and teenagers are growing up in institutions, often in unacceptable conditions. In most cases they are without adequate human or emotional contact and stimulation, while many only just survive without life&#8217;s basics such as adequate shelter and food.</p>
<p>CHLG&#8217;s Children&#8217;s Voice campaign helps around a quarter of a million children each year through education activities; outreach work in institutions; and a dedicated telephone and email help line.</p></blockquote>
